					<description><![CDATA[On February 21, 2024, BlackCat ransomware hit Change Healthcare, UnitedHealth&#8217;s claims processing subsidiary. The IT disaster recovery teams eventually restored core systems. The disruption to US dental, pharmacy, and medical providers ran roughly 45 days, UnitedHealth advanced $9 billion to providers, and the firm absorbed a $2.9 billion charge in 2024 earnings.
